TANTALUM ELECTROLYTIC CAPACITORS TMCH Series (High Reliability Tantalum Chip Capacitors) Product specifications P case and the other (Bold - type indication) TMCH Test conditions JIS C5101-1:1998 Operating temperature range –55°C ~ +125°C Features • A moulded type chip capacitor developed on the basis of TMC production technology especially for car electronics applications. Also usable for use in office automation and other computer-based equipment which is required to offer high reliability. • High heat resistance and high reliability: Improved over the predecessor in high-temperature (125°C) reliability, moisture resistance, and temperature cycling test resistance.
